<h1>EU announces 18th sanctions package against Russia targeting energy sector with refined petroleum import bans</h1> The European Union announced its 18th sanctions package against Russia over the Ukraine conflict, targeting Russia's energy sector with measures including import bans on refined petroleum products from Russian crude oil and a lower oil price cap. The sanctions specifically named a refinery in which Russian energy firm Rosneft holds a major stake. India's Ministry of External Affairs responded that the country does not subscribe to unilateral sanction measures and remains committed to its legal obligations. The spokesperson emphasized that energy security is a paramount responsibility for meeting citizens' basic needs and stressed there should be no double standards in energy trade. The EU described this as one of its strongest sanctions packages against Russia, also targeting additional shadow fleet ships used to circumvent previous restrictions.
